logo

Output 52531e4dfd3359593dc0dbdd956b7d4909eab405373308913a7573c363871f82:0

value
17651060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e8f0d02ac501c3f352c0f890ff66003bc1a3b2c OP_EQUALVERIFY OP_CHECKSIG
address
15FBTAqQmRtsXWuB6th8dxqJurbowTXd9k
transaction
52531e4dfd3359593dc0dbdd956b7d4909eab405373308913a7573c363871f82